Crash on the A5080 - 19 Jun 1987

Accident reference 198705E300809

Slight Accident

Accident summary

On Friday 19 June 1987 at 19:30 a slight collision occurred near A5080, M57 involving 2 vehicles and 1 casualty (1 slight) Weather at the time was recorded as fine no high winds. Road surface conditions were dry. Lighting was described as daylight.
